PARKING IN THE HEART OF OLD TOWN
Occupying a highly sought-after position within the heart of Eastbourne’s charming
Old Town, this beautifully refurbished semi-detached flint cottage presents a rare
opportunity to acquire a character home that has been comprehensively improved to
an exceptional standard. Combining period charm with carefully considered
contemporary finishes, the property has undergone an extensive programme of
renovation by the current owner, sympathetically retaining its original character whilst
incorporating high-quality modern fixtures and fittings throughout.
The accommodation is arranged over two floors and extends to approximately 774
sq.ft. The welcoming sitting room enjoys an attractive feature fireplace, whilst a
separate dining room provides an ideal space for entertaining and flows through to the
impressive L-shaped kitchen/breakfast room. Forming the heart of the home, the
kitchen has been beautifully fitted with an extensive range of contemporary units
complemented by quartz work surfaces, integrated appliances and excellent natural
light provided by French doors opening onto the garden together with two roof
lanterns/skylights above. A ground floor cloakroom/WC adds further practicality.
The first floor provides two well-proportioned bedrooms together with a stylishly
refitted shower room and separate WC, all finished to a high specification in keeping
with the quality found throughout the property.
Outside, the cottage benefits from an attractive rear garden providing a pleasant area
for seating and entertaining. A particularly notable feature, and a rarity within Old
Town, is the provision of private off-road parking via a driveway to the side of the
property.
The property occupies a convenient position within Old Town, close to a range of local
shops and amenities, excellent schools, nearby countryside walks across the South
Downs National Park, and Eastbourne town centre with its mainline railway station
serving London Victoria and Gatwick Airport.
